As security technologies evolve to work faster and more efficiently amidst Web 2.0, multicast video, streaming media, and peer-to-peer use on networks, they also work more deeply to reveal insights essential to maintain high security with limited staff. Most enterprises have taken good control of their perimeter, but lack both visibility and control of security within their networks.

This white paper proposes six key strategies that enterprise security managers can use to improve their network defense posture. These include both visibility strategies, based on intrusion detection, network flow analysis and system vulnerability analysis, as well as control strategies, based on enabling additional security on existing elements, adding elements to the network, and applying finegrained access control to end user connections.

Incorporating these strategies into your tactical security plan will add security visibility and security control to existing networks, which will reduce overall risk and give the security team additional agility to securely support the business goals of the enterprise.
